Claushuis Leaves Weiss with Crumbs

Level 8 : Blinds 800/1,600, 1,600 ante
Bouwe Claushuis
Bouwe Claushuis

Dennis Weiss opened to 5,600 from middle position, and Bouwe Claushuis defended the big blind.

On the 862 flop, Claushuis check-called a bet of 9,000 from Weiss.

The 6 rolled off on the turn, and the same pattern followed, this time in respect of a bet of 16,000 from Weiss.

The Q river completed the board, and Claushuis changed approach, firing out a pot-sized bet of 63,600.

That was for almost all of Weiss's remaining stack, and he took a fair bit of time before calling.

Claushuis said, "House," and tabled QJ63 for sixes-full.

Weiss said, "Not like that!" and mucked.
